If your liver is not producing enough bile, or if the flow of the bile is blocked and not draining from your liver, your stools may become pale or clay-colored.Having pale stools once in a while may not be a cause for concern. If it occurs frequently, you may have a serious illness. WebWhat color is your stool if you have liver problems? The liver releases bile salts into the stool, giving it a normal brown color. You may have clay-colored stools if you have a liver infection that reduces bile production, or if the flow of bile out of the liver is blocked. Yellow skin (jaundice) often occurs with clay-colored stools. pebble grey windows
